| 首诊终末期肾病血液透析患者出院准备服务体验与需求的质性研究 |
| Discharge Preparation Experiences and Needs of Patients Newly Diagnosed with End-Stage Renal Disease: A Qualitative Study |

| 中文摘要: |
| 摘要 目的:探讨在行为改变轮理论指导下,首诊终末期肾病血液透析患者的出院准备服务体验困境与核心需求,为构建出院准备服务干预方案提供依据。方法:基于现象学研究,采用目的抽样法,选取2024年12月—2025年3月在衡阳市某三级甲等医院肾内科14例首次确诊终末期肾病并接受血液透析治疗的患者,进行半结构式访谈,运用Colaizzi七步分析法对资料进行分析。结果:共提炼出3个主题及10项亚主题:能力障碍(疾病认知偏差与心理拒斥共存、血管通路自我护理不足、饮食管理知识欠缺);动机受挫(治疗压力与生活目标动摇、家庭角色功能转移与自我价值感丧失、职业中断危机与社会认同受损);机会缺失与支持系统建设需求(信息获取渠道与内容传递方式优化需求、出院后医疗响应体系与责任对接需求、照护协同支持与资源可及性需求、心理护理与社会融入支持体系建设需求)。结论:首诊终末期肾病血液透析患者在出院准备过程中存在认知技能障碍、动机受挫与机会缺失等困境,强调需从能力提升、动机激发与机会优化多维干预,构建分阶段、个性化、智能化的出院准备支持体系。 |
| 英文摘要: |
| [Abstract] Objective:To explore the discharge preparation experiences, challenges, and core needs of patients newly diagnosed with end-stage renal disease (ESRD) undergoing hemodialysis under the guidance of the Behaviour Change Wheel (BCW) theory, and to provide evidence for the development of targeted discharge preparation interventions.Methods:A phenomenological research design was adopted. Using purposive sampling, 14 patients who were newly diagnosed with end-stage renal disease (ESRD) and initiated maintenance hemodialysis at the nephrology department of a tertiary hospital in Hengyang between December 2024 and March 2025 were recruited. Data were collected through semi-structured, in-depth interviews and analyzed using Colaizzi’s 7-step method.Results:Three major themes and ten subthemes were identified: capability barriers (cognitive misunderstanding and psychological rejection; insufficient self-care skills for vascular access; lack of dietary management knowledge); motivational setbacks (treatment-induced life goal disruption, loss of self-worth due to family role changes, and occupational interruption with impaired social identity); opportunity deficits and support system needs (comprising the need to optimize channels and formats of health information delivery, demands for a responsive post-discharge medical system with clear accountability, needs for coordinated caregiving and accessible support resources, and the construction of psychological care and social reintegration support systems.). Conclusion:Patients newly diagnosed with ESRD undergoing hemodialysis experience multifaceted challenges related to cognitive and skill barriers, motivational setbacks, and opportunity deficiencies during the discharge preparation process. It is essential to design multi-dimensional interventions focusing on capability enhancement, motivation reinforcement, and opportunity optimization to build a staged, collaborative, and technology-assisted discharge preparation support system. |
